Davina McCall’s Courageous Journey Amid the Celebration
Davina’s joyful appearance comes just days after she opened up about her recent health scare.
In November, the presenter was diagnosed with a rare benign brain tumour called a colloid cyst and underwent a six-hour operation.
Speaking candidly on her Begin Again podcast, Davina shared how she prepared for the surgery by writing letters and a will, just in case things went wrong.
“I have never had thought processes like I had before my operation,” she told her guest Jamie Theakston.
“Some people said I was quite extreme, but I needed to make sure everyone was alright if I died.”
Despite the serious nature of the operation, Davina recently confirmed she’s now been given the all-clear in a heartfelt video shared with her partner.
